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– लॊकान अनुचरन धीमान देवर्षिर नारदः पुरा

Shloka (श्लोक)

लॊकान अनुचरन धीमान देवर्षिर नारदः पुरा
ददर्शाप्सरसं बराह्मीं पञ्च दूडाम अनिन्दिताम

⚡ Quick Meaning

The wise sage Narada, observing the worlds, saw a beautiful celestial maiden.

Translations

English Translation

This shloka describes how the illustrious sage Narada, known for his wisdom, witnessed a captivating celestial maiden while traversing the worlds. The imagery suggests beauty and purity, evoking themes of divine attraction.
